Why Wentzville Parking Lots Need Special Attention

The asphalt in your commercial or residential lot faces a constant battle against specific environmental and usage challenges. Understanding these local stressors is the first step in planning effective pavement maintenance and repair.

Missouri's Freeze-Thaw Cycles: Wentzville experiences significant temperature swings throughout the year. This repeated freezing and thawing causes the asphalt and the ground beneath it to expand and contract. Over time, this stress leads to cracking and general pavement fatigue. Once cracks form, rain and snowmelt can seep in, weakening the foundational subbase and leading to more severe problems like potholes and alligator cracking 1.

Heavy Traffic Loads: Whether it's daily customer vehicles, delivery trucks, or employee traffic, the constant weight and friction take a toll. Heavy commercial traffic accelerates the formation of fatigue cracks, ruts, and depressions in the pavement surface 2. A high-volume parking lot will naturally require more frequent inspection and intervention to stay in good condition.

Aging and Environmental Exposure: Simply put, asphalt gets old. Oxidation from UV rays breaks down the binding oils, making the surface brittle and gray 3. Spills from gasoline, oil, and de-icing chemicals can also degrade the asphalt binder, leading to raveling (where aggregate stones loosen) and surface failure 4.

Common Parking Lot Repair Methods

Professional contractors in the Wentzville area employ a range of techniques to address asphalt damage. The right solution depends on the type, extent, and cause of the deterioration.

Crack Filling and Sealing

This is a fundamental preventive repair. Before moisture infiltrates and expands the cracks, they are cleaned and filled with a hot-pour rubberized sealant or cold-applied filler. This process seals the cracks to prevent water from reaching the base, which is a primary cause of subsurface failure 5 6. It's a cost-effective way to extend the life of your pavement and is often a precursor to sealcoating.

Pothole and Patch Repair

For isolated areas of damage, patching is the standard repair. Cold patching is a temporary fix using bagged mix, while hot mix asphalt patching provides a more durable, permanent solution. For a seamless repair that bonds exceptionally well with the existing pavement, some contractors use infrared patching. This method heats the damaged area and surrounding asphalt to blend new material seamlessly with the old, creating a uniform, watertight patch.

Sealcoating

More than just a cosmetic treatment, sealcoating is a vital maintenance procedure. It involves applying a protective coal-tar or asphalt-based emulsion over the pavement surface. This coating shields the asphalt from UV oxidation, resists oil and chemical spills, and prevents water penetration. A fresh sealcoat also restores a rich, black appearance. For long-term pavement health, it's recommended to sealcoat a new lot after the first 90 days and then reapply every 2-3 years.

Resurfacing (Overlay)

When the pavement base is still sound but the surface has widespread cracking, raveling, or minor irregularities, resurfacing is an excellent option. This process involves milling down the top layer (about 1-2 inches) and installing a new layer of hot mix asphalt over the entire lot. It addresses surface-level issues, provides a new driving surface, and can extend the life of your parking area by 10-15 years without the cost of a full reconstruction.

Understanding Repair Costs in Wentzville

Parking lot repair costs are typically calculated per square foot or, for linear work like cracks, per linear foot. Prices vary based on the repair method, the extent of damage, and the size of the project. Below are general price ranges based on regional data for Missouri.

  • Crack Filling: This is often one of the most affordable interventions, generally ranging from $0.50 to $3.00 per linear foot. The cost depends on crack width and the amount of preparation needed.
  • Pothole Patching & Small Repairs: For localized patching and minor surface repairs, expect costs in the range of $2 to $5 per square foot 7. Many contractors have a minimum service fee, often between $100 and $250, for small repair jobs 8.
  • Sealcoating: As a preventive maintenance measure, sealcoating is cost-effective, usually priced between $0.15 and $0.25 per square foot, though this can vary based on the condition of the lot and the number of coats applied.
  • Resurfacing/Overlay: For larger-scale surface rehabilitation, resurfacing costs can range from $1.50 to $3.50 per square foot. This includes milling and the new asphalt layer.
  • Full-Depth Replacement: When the subbase has failed, complete removal and replacement are necessary. This is the most expensive option, often exceeding $3 to $6 per square foot 9.

Example Project Estimate: For a mid-sized repair project on a 5,000 sq ft lot in the St. Louis region, involving patching and resurfacing, costs could be estimated by combining material and labor. If materials are around $3/sq ft and labor is $6/sq ft, a comprehensive repair could be in the range of $4,500 for a 500 sq ft section, scaling up for larger areas 10. The most accurate way to understand cost is to get a detailed, itemized quote from a local contractor who can assess your specific lot.

Repair, Resurface, or Replace? Making the Right Decision

Choosing the correct level of intervention saves money and ensures a long-lasting result. Here's a simplified guide to help you evaluate your Wentzville parking lot:

  • Choose Repair (Patching/Crack Filling) When: Damage is isolated-less than 25-30% of the lot surface 11. This includes individual potholes, linear cracks, or small, contained areas of alligator cracking. The underlying base must still be stable and intact.
  • Choose Resurfacing (Overlay) When: The pavement surface shows widespread wear, but the base is solid. Signs include extensive surface cracking, weathering, minor rutting, or drainage issues that can be corrected with a new top layer. Resurfacing is a cost-effective alternative to full replacement that adds years of life.
  • Choose Replacement When: The subbase has failed, evidenced by deep, recurring potholes, severe alligator cracking covering over 25-30% of the area, or major drainage and elevation problems 12 13. If repairs are becoming frequent and costly, a full reconstruction may be the most economical long-term solution.

A professional contractor can perform core samples and a thorough evaluation to provide a definitive recommendation. Proactive, preventive maintenance like crack sealing and regular sealcoating is always the most cost-effective strategy to avoid premature, expensive repairs or replacement 14.

Finding a Qualified Wentzville Contractor

When your pavement needs attention, selecting the right professional is crucial. Look for contractors with specific experience in commercial or large-scale asphalt repair. They should be licensed, insured, and able to provide local references. A reputable company will offer a detailed, written estimate that clearly breaks down the scope of work, materials to be used, and costs for the parking lot repair project. They should also be willing to explain why a particular repair method (e.g., infrared patching vs. cold patch) is recommended for your specific situation.
